On Sunday morning a human sign saying “Clean energy for eternity” will be formed at Reconciliation Place. Anyone interested should turn up at about 10.30 and a helicopter will take pics at 12. Marginally more details here.
“Camelot” kicks off across the border . Nope, they probably won’t be meeting the knights who say “Ni”, but there will be routines and chorus scenes with footwork impecable. Performances tonight and tomorrow night at 8pm , plus two matinees tomorrow and Sunday at 2pm, at the Quenbeyan Convention centre. Book through Canberra Ticketing – continues next week.
Also the School for Scandal continues its gossipy way at Canberra Rep – performanes tonight and saturday at 8pm, plus a matinee tomorrow at 2pm and a twilight performance at 5pm on Sunday. Continues until Saturday 14th.
Not quite the weekend but on Monday evening the SNOWYfest International Film Festival Thredbo will be having a BEST OF SNOWYFEST 2006 screening at Electric Shadows. Kick off 6.30pm
